Telegraphic Intelligence.
WELLINGTON. [eeom geeville's telegeam company.] Wednesday, Sept. 25. The Wellington Independent of to-day says that the Governor has been consulted regarding granting a dissolution in the event of the piesent Government being defeated, and has refused unless on a constitutional question. 9 It is expected that the Opposition will table a want of confidence motion soon.
The Superintendents who have accepted seats in the Cabinet not resigning their Provincial o(Jice3 are weakening the Ministry.
